Havnarvegur in Tórshavn will be closed for several days as the subsoil requires replacement, according to Fríður P. Dalsgarð, technical director of Tórshavn Municipality, Kringvarp Føroya reports.

The road opened to traffic a year ago and is now due for annual inspection. Since the work falls under the warranty period from the original construction, the municipality will not incur additional costs for the replacement.

The entire access road, including all connecting routes, cost around 400 million kroner to build.
